Don't leave camp without it.

The timeless workhorse of the Petzl lineup, the Tikka Plus 2 Headlamp offers reliable hands-free illumination that's helpful in more situations than we can even count. Single-bulb white and red LED modes deliver consistent, powerful beams with no blank spots.
  • Two brightness modes let you focus up close or light up an entire trail
  • Red LED maintains your night vision in solid mode; also features a blinking safety mode for improved visibility in traffic
  • Powered by 3 AAA batteries (included); also compatible with rechargeable lithium batteries
  • Water-resistant design for reliable use in stormy conditions

I just bought this after losing my Tikka Plus, and it is way better. At first I thought the red light would be a waste, but it was great when my wife wanted to sleep but I wanted to read in the tent, since I could read and not keep her awake with a bright white light. Lamp has great adjustment and stayed on for 8 hours straight in sub zero temperatures on a recent big hike. Can't beat that for the price.
